Blue Springs R-4 Schools
 

The Blue Springs School District currently educates over 13,500 students and includes two high schools, a freshman center, four middle schools, and thirteen elementary schools. In addition, the district had an early childhood/special services center and an alternative high school program. The district has a long tradition of excellence and innovation and strives to prepare all students to become productive members of society and lifelong learners. The district offers a curriculum that is both challenging and comprehensive and provides many opportunities for student achievement. The Blue Springs School District has the highest average ACT score in the metropolitan area and an extensive college preparatory curriculum. Many vocational opportunities also exist for students with a variety of career goals. While the district is growing, it continues to provide excellent student/teacher ratios as well as many positive classroom and extracurricular experiences for students. Students attend schools that are state-of-the-art and through community support the district has been able to completely renovate some of its oldest facilities while creating additional space in many buildings.

Community support is underscored as the district has passed 23 consecutive bond elections over the past 30 years that have resulted in great advances for students. The partnership among students, parents, community, and staff assures the greatest opportunities for students and is a pivotal part of the district’s heritage.
